Why Door Lock Replacement is Essential
Replacing door locks is not simply a matter of looks; it is vital for security and peace of mind. The following points highlight the significance of timely lock replacement:

| Reasons for Replacement | Explanation |
|---|---|
| Increased Security | Old and outdated locks may not provide the level of security required in today's environment. |
| Use and Tear | Regular usage can lead to mechanical failures in locks, making them susceptible to break-ins. |
| Lost Keys | If you've lost your keys, it's necessary to change the locks to avoid unauthorized access. |
| Upgrading Security Features | Modern locks come with sophisticated functions like smart technology that enhance security. |
| Transferring to a New Home | A modification of home demands replacing locks to guarantee previous owners do not maintain access. |
Types of Door Locks Available for Replacement
When considering replacing door locks, several types are offered, each with its features and benefits. Below is a table summing up the most common kinds of door locks.
| Lock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Deadbolts | Strong locks that offer significant resistance to required entry. | High security; easy design. | Can be cumbersome to set up; may need additional tools. |
| Smart Locks | Electronic locks that can be managed through mobile phone apps or keypads. | Modern functions; remote gain access to. | Needs source of power; can be costly. |
| Knob Locks | Basic locks usually discovered on residential doors. | Affordable; simple to set up. | Less secure compared to deadbolts. |
| Lever Handle Locks | Locks that run utilizing a lever rather of a knob lock replacement. | Hassle-free for ease of access; elegant. | May not offer the same security as other types. |
| Mortise Locks | Locks that are embedded into the door, providing high security. | Extremely secure; resilient. | Complex installation; greater cost. |

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How frequently should I change my door locks?
It's advisable to inspect your front door locks locks every year for wear and tear and think about replacement every 5-7 years, or quicker if security is jeopardized.
2. Can I replace a lock myself, or should I hire an expert?
If you have standard DIY abilities, you might handle it yourself. However, hiring an expert makes sure a correct installation and can offer extra security checks.
3. Are smart locks worth the investment?
Yes, smart locks offer innovative security functions and benefit, allowing remote access and tracking. They are specifically useful for those who travel often.
4. What should I do if I lose my keys?
Immediately consider replacing your locks to prevent the risk of unauthorized access.
5. How can I improve the security of my home without replacing all my locks?
Consider including additional deadbolts, strengthening door frames, and setting up security video cameras or alarms.
